At a conference organised by the Danish association of transport economists (TØF), held on 8th January 2009, Partner Martin H. Thelle presented a report on the dynamic and strategic benefits of a Fehmarn Belt Fixed Link between Denmark and Germany. The fixed link, replacing the current ferry service, will be opened in 2017. The link will increase trade between Scandinavia and central Europe, which will lead to economic benefits for Denmark, Sweden and Germany. The European Commission is expected to provide 10-20 percent of the funding for the fixed link. The remaining costs of the fixed link will be financed by the users of the link – with the help of a guarantee from the Danish State. The fixed link will be managed and operated by the State owned company, Sund & Bælt.
